Ongoing effort to resolve BRHS funding

By Craig Ingram - 7th October 2004 - Back to News

Representatives from the Bairnsdale Regional Health Service board, local GPs, CEO Gary Gray and Independent Member for Gippsland East, Craig Ingram, met with the Minister for Health, Bronwyn Pike, this week as part of an ongoing effort to address funding of BRHS.

"The meeting involved detailed discussions on a recent submission to the Minister outlining concerns at the current level of WEIS funding at the Bairnsdale hospital," Mr Ingram said.

"The delegation expressed the needs for a resolution to the issues at BRHS and the need for a long term funding increase and planning commitment.

"This remains an ongoing issue and I have been working with the Board and GP’s to find a solution.

"As I have previously stated, I believe the Board has been placed in an unfortunate situation and ultimately it is the government who can assist in ensuring that funding is increased to assist in retaining these services," Mr Ingram concluded.
